What vocal range do I need to sing To Love Somebody?

HumMatch estimates To Love Somebody at D#3 to G#4 (about 17 semitones), based on Tom Jones's typical performed range; song-level verification is pending. Compare it against your own Vocal ID and test the chorus first.

What is Tom Jones's vocal range?

Across the 3 Tom Jones songs with researched vocal ranges on HumMatch, the sung notes run from C3 to A4, about 21 semitones (roughly 1.8 octaves). See the full Tom Jones vocal range guide for voice type and the hardest songs.
